Job Summary : The Home Care Aide (Hospice) attends to the daily living and safety needs of an assigned group of patients under the direction of the registered nurse (RN). This role performs other related non-professional services.
Minimum Education : High School Diploma or GED.
Licensure, Registration and / or Certification : State of Oklahoma current registration as Certified Nursing Assistant (CNA), required. Home Health Aide (HHA), preferred. A valid driver's license, Motor Vehicle Report and proof of vehicle liability insurance in the amount required by SFHS guidelines will be required.
Work Experience : Minimum 6 months of related experience, preferred.
Knowledge, Skills and Abilities : Good interpersonal and communication skills, including verbal and written. Basic computer skills. Reliable motorized transportation as needed for home visits.
Essential Functions and Responsibilities : Provides patient care and other related tasks as ordered on HCA assignment. Observes and reports patient's status, needs, and home environment appropriately to case manager and / or clinical supervisor. Documents on HCA activity records, daily visit record and other forms as appropriate. Performs related activities as required and directed. Support agency and hospital goals through educational and QA activities.
Decision Making : Independent judgment in making decisions involving non-routine problems under general supervision.
Working Relationships : Works directly with patients and / or customers. Works with internal and / or external customers via telephone or face to face interaction. Works with other healthcare professionals and staff.
Special Job Dimensions : Use of private vehicle required.

Tulsa, Oklahoma 74136Under the Oklahoma Medical Marijuana Use and Patient Protection Act (OMMA), a safety sensitive position is defined as any job that includes tasks or duties that the employer believes could affect the safety and health of the employee performing the task or others. This position has been identified as a safety sensitive position. This statute allows employers to lawfully refuse to hire applicants for safety-sensitive jobs or to discipline or discharge employees who work in safety-sensitive jobs if they test positive for marijuana, even if they have a valid license to use medical marijuana.
